This stunning stone property is designed for comfortable living and has been completely restored by local craftsmen. It consists of the main house with 4 bedrooms, a guest house with 5 bedrooms (possible gite business - subject to necessary permissions), a garage-workshop, a covered pool and several outdoor terraces.

The property is set in approximately 10ha of land in the Quercy Blanc region of the Lot between rolling hills, historic villages and picturesque traditional white stone houses. The land includes meadows, woods, mature trees and shrubs, a pond and a well. Peacefully located within 10km of a bastide village with all amenities and a weekly market, you can reach Bergerac or Toulouse airport in less than 1.5 hours and Cahors train station is 30km away. The exchange rate on the day you make an offer on your property in France will not be the same as the rate you pay when you complete on your purchase, as currency markets move constantly. Any large rate movements may take it beyond your price range as the chart above illustrates the fluctuation and how much extra your property could have cost you.

The best way to avoid this significant risk is to plan your budget and currency strategy with an experienced currency specialist. They have been known to save you up to 4% compared to many high street banks, £4,000 for every £100,000, which soon adds up. They will also keep you up to date on market movements, help you set a rate in advance with a product called a Forward Contract - so you know exactly what you will pay for your property in sterling.
